FAYETTEVILLE, Ark., July 25, 2017 /PRNewswire/ -- Digital ecommerce specialists WhyteSpyder and Signature Bank of Arkansas are partnering for an ad campaign that will feature WhyteSpyder's CEO, Eric Howerton, as a featured client of Signature Bank.
When Howerton and business partner, WhyteSpyder COO Alex Ahmad, started their business, they opened an account with Signature Bank. The account held only $850, which they used to start WhyteSpyder.
"It was a tough time. Exciting, but tough. We started with so little because we didn't want a loan. We didn't want a bank to own our business," said Howerton. "We needed to hold all the cards, and Signature Bank understood and respected that."
Signature Bank also had specific requirements when looking for the right client to feature in the campaign. Will Gladden, President of Signature's Fayetteville Market, thought that WhyteSpyder's process showcased Signature's strengths.
"Eric and his team are always on the go, and our people and products are focused on accommodating this type of customer," he said. "We help Eric and the WhyteSpyder team with our mobile banking products and our one-on-one personal service."
Howerton explained that, as with any business decision, careful thought went into choosing the bank that would handle WhyteSpyder's finances. "We went with the bank that would support us and find ways to help us reach our goals. So many banks view their clients by what they're currently worth," he said. "That's what makes Signature Bank. They recognize potential."
Howerton knew owning a business would be a challenge, but Signature has been there every step of the way: "We may have to jump hurdles to run our business, but we're lucky we've never had problems with our bank."
"Eric has a very interesting story and is well known throughout Northwest Arkansas. He is a young entrepreneur and part of a rapidly growing marketing and ecommerce business," Gladden added.
The campaign launched on July 24th, and hopes to showcase Signature Bank's online capabilities, and how the bank offers more in the way of digital banking solutions.
"The conveniences we offer allow our customers to do their banking from anywhere and focus more of their time on what's important in their lives," said Gladden.

About Signature Bank of Arkansas
Signature Bank of Arkansas was established in 2005 by a team of well-respected and experienced local bankers who had the dream of building a bank where decisions were made locally and in the best interests of not only the bank but customers and team members as well.
